Movies Filmed In Alabama

Forrest Gump, a movie about an Alabama veteran from the 1950 to the 70’s with an IQ of 75, who wishes to be reunited with his childhood sweetheart. Set in the town of Greenbow, Alabama, this movie is about things that took place in Alabama, but most scenes were filmed somewhere else.

Get Out is a movie that was filmed exclusively in Fairhope and Mobile, Alabama…
